Massage therapists in Iowa City, IA can expect a median annual salary of $55,800 in 2026, which falls short against the national median of $61,975. The salary range for this profession locally spans from $32,365 at the 10th percentile to $86,491 at the 90th percentile. These figures, derived from 2025 BLS data projected to 2026, indicate an interesting landscape for practitioners. Self-employed therapists have the potential to earn significantly more, especially considering cash-pay structures that can reach upwards of $150 per hour for direct clients. However, this also comes with overhead expenses and the pressures of marketing their services. For those choosing employment, various settings—ranging from spas to chiropractic clinics—present differing pay scales, influencing overall earning potential in Iowa City.

Massage Therapist Job Market in Iowa City

The job market in Iowa City supports around 14 massage therapists currently, reflecting a modest pool of employment opportunities within the area. The cost of living index is reported at 90.4, indicating that living expenses are lower than the national average, which can enhance purchasing power for massage therapists. Among local employers, higher-paying positions are often found in chiropractic and physical therapy clinics, as well as hospital integrative medicine programs, where specialized skills can command better rates. The pay disparity in this industry is influenced by several factors, including the difference between self-employed earnings and those working in franchise chains, with the latter typically offering steadier hours at a lower pay scale. For maximizing salary in Iowa City, therapists might consider specializing in areas such as oncology or sports massage, where additional premiums are often awarded.
